    Copenhagen Southern Blend long cut

    I just picked up a can of this. I can't distinguish a whole lot of difference between it and regular long cut. Tastes like there might be a very slight hint of bergamot in there somewhere. The nic hit is really strong at first, and after about 15 minutes it seems to wear down.

    So far, it's alright. I think I'd prefer it in pouch form because I hate having it all over my mouth.
